ABOUT THE DEPARTMENT

The AMD Data Center GPU Power and Performance Attainment Team is a cutting-edge team engaged on an array of leading hardware Power and Performance optimization technologies found in today’s state-of-the-art Data Center Products. It is a high performing team with exciting and friendly environment, high energy, collaborative and highly skilled staff and management wanting to build great products.

THE ROLE:

The successful candidate will assume responsibility of post-silicon thermal activities related to thermal attainment and optimization of AMD Datacenter products. Thermal Attainment within AMD’s Datacenter GPU organization covers the development of end-to-end silicon to system thermal policy, thermal stability, thermal feature tuning, and enabling manufacturing thermal readiness.

THE PERSON:

Must be a self-starter, effective communicator, strong team collaborator and able to independently drive tasks to completion. The candidate will work with co-located teams with a focus on thermal management as well as hardware-firmware infrastructure necessary for thermal attainment activities.

KEY R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Learn and execute thermal attainment test plans in post-silicon time periods in support of Data Center GPU product roadmap.

  • Investigating thermal management techniques through both hardware and firmware-based solutions.

  • Actively participate in analysis of post silicon thermal and power data, ensure integrity of results and provide summary and conclusions of results.

  • Hands-on experience to work locally or remotely with computers, systems or data center hardware for practical knowledge with hardware applicable to servers, data centers or thermal equipment as a means to accomplish thermal attainment work

  • Calibration of thermal sensors and working with other groups to correlate sensor accuracy across platforms

  • Support prototyping experiments for new GPU features that impact thermal and power characteristics

  • Troubleshoot system-level issues that may occur in test environments and platforms

  • Participate in development of automation environment in developing scripts automating workloads, enhancing capabilities of execution capabilities in Linux, Python and other support software support tools

  • Develop test methodologies for future power and thermal management features and solutions working with multi-functional teams

  • Work in Windows and Linux environments

PREFERRED EXPERIENCE:

·Strong background in thermodynamics and heat transfer

·Experience in datacenter environment preferred

· Solid understanding of thermal management methodologies in datacenter products

· Prior experience using ANSYS IcePak or similar tools

· Experience with power and thermal controllers and management.

· Knowledge in liquid cooling and hands-on lab experience is a plus

· Knowledge in thermal sensor characterization

· Strong analytical and problem-solving skills with a key attention to details

· Experience in data analysis, summarization, and presentation

· Excellent presentation and communication skills

· Proficiency in Python, C or other programming languages

ACADEMIC CREDENTIALS:

Bachelors in Computer Engineering, Electrical Engineering, or Computer Science. MS Preferred.
